Human Resources Field Manager (14 Month Contract) - Jobs in Toronto

Job LocationToronto
EducationNot Mentioned
SalaryNot Mentioned
IndustryNot Mentioned
Functional AreaNot Mentioned
Job TypeContract

Job Description

Position Title: Human Resources Field Manager (14 Month Contract) Requisition ID: 36113 Career Group (ADSP): Administrative Division: Human Resources (01000177)Department: Human ResourcesWork Location: METRO ON - 5559 DUNDAS STREET W (#A-DUND)Province: Canada : Ontario Position Type: TemporarySUMMARY: The HR Manager is responsible for managing the Human Resources and Labour Relations functions for a designated group of stores within a geographical district. As a Business Partner, the HR Manager provides support, education, and advice to the operations team on a wide range of matters, including collective agreement interpretation and execution, policy and legislative issues.Regular travel is involved for this position within the GTA and southern Ontario, and occasional travel to select locations in Northern Ontario.SPECIFIC RESPONSIBILITIES: - Provide advice, coaching and communication to store operations in all areas of human resources and labour relations i.e., interpretation and implementation of company policies, procedures, legislation, and multiple collective agreements - Support operations with grievance and dispute resolution management, including acting as an advisor to legal counsel at arbitration hearings or other legal proceedings - Conduct investigations and resolve complaints regarding breaches of internal policies and laws - Build and maintain strong working relationships with assigned client group and business leaders to understand business needs while delivering timely labour and employment solutions - Analyze store-specific people needs; recommend, develop, and implement solutions - Support the District Manager with absence management, talent acquisition, performance management, succession planning, compensation, onboarding and offboarding - Participate in the development and delivery of training programs - Support Healthamp; Safety and operations with accommodation requirements, modified duties and return to work meetings - Ensure effective application of HR transactionsQUALIFICATIONS: - Post Secondary education - 3 - 5 years of experience as an HRBP or HR generalist - CHRL/CHRP designation is an asset - Experience in a unionized environment, preferably retail - Experience providing advice on labour and employment matters - Experience with grievance management and resolution, as well as conducting investigations - In-depth knowledge of ESA, Labour Relations Act, Human Rights Code, OSHA and collective agreement administration; working knowledge of Healthamp; Safety Act - Excellent influencing skills and ability to demonstrate sound judgement - Highly developed analytical, problem solving, negotiation and conflict resolution skills - Ability to communicate effectively with internal and external partners while building strong relationships across different organizational levels - Ability to maintain composure in a fast-paced work environment while managing competing priorities for a variety of stakeholders - Ability to objectively coach employees and management through complex situations while maintaining a commitment to handling confidential information with discretion and sensitivity - Ability to work independently and within a team environment - Ability to travel to stores within a geographical district in Ontario with occasional overnight staysRELATIONSHIPS: - Internal: Stores, HR, Healthamp; Safety, Loss Prevention, Labour Relations, Legal and Operations - External: Customers, union representatives and various legislative bodies#LI-HybridMetro values, respects and leverages the differences and competences of all employees from a variety of different backgrounds.
